I have had this board for a few years now, and it is exactly what you're looking for in a go-to board. While Jones doesn't use the term "quiver-killer" to describe this board, I find myself reaching for it pretty much every single day in all varieties of conditions.
This board is perfect for adventuring into just about every corner of the resort. It is poppy and playful when bringing it into the park and looking for side hits, but it can also hang when it's time to shift up a gear and ride more technical black and double black terrain.
I even rode this during a full moon night in the backcountry when snow wasn't very deep, and it was incredible.
Overall, in a category full of boards vying to be your "tackle everything" board, this is up there amongst the very best!

- Perfect for taking on every single run on the mountain
- The flex allows it to feel playful yet tackle all terrain
- Profile is simple, yet effective
- Not a ton of bite to the edges in really icy conditions

The 2023 Jones Mountain Twin is a true-twin cambered ripper that will feel at home anywhere at the resort. The Mountain Twin comes with V-Core, which is slightly softer between the bindings for improved maneuverability, and stiffer in the nose and tail for stability and pop. This board is playful enough to butter and cruise on the mellow days, and firm enough to support hard charges all over the resort. The true twin shape makes it perfect for jibbing, park jumps, and launching off of side hits.
Key Features:
- Sintered 8000 Base – A material made from Ultra High Molecular Weight polyethylene and carbon; Incredibly durable and insanely fast.
- 3D Contour Base 2.0 – 3D base contour features a 4mm spoon bevel in the nose and tail, designed to create effortless turning, increase float in powder, and help reduce drag.
- Forever Flex – Jones breaks in all of their boards using a special machine that mimics aggressive riding. This stabilizes the flex of the board so that it feels the same on day 100 as it did on day 1.

This is a super fun board! Really allows you to venture all over the mountain no matter if the conditions are icy or fresh powder, this board will carve through anything. This board is great for the progressing advanced rider that wants a board that does it all, from park to peak this board holds true to the Jones name! I wouldn't recommend for beginners. Not the easiest to butter, but you can still lay down some ground tricks as a medium stiff board. Super lightweight and fun to ride! This board is also pretty fast, it can handle any catwalk you come across!
- Fast
- Great float in deep powder
- Playful
- Not the easiest to butter
- Not recommended for beginners
